There are a mega-ton of games designed around the skirmish-level squad, and not everything is really suitable for 40K-sized armies. At $10 a piece, theyre right in line with, say, Infinity models, and work incredibly well for oodles of games. Myself, Ive been playtesting a friends game using these as proxies, and they work really well.

MERCS sent me a squad of their KemVar figures for review. Check out Episode AT-10 of TWIW. They are a bit pricy, but very nicely done. I agree that they are in line with Infinity figures. You're not going to build an army with them, but they are great for a squad or two.
